Abstract

Interactive digital media is a computer-based learning media that contains images, narration, music, games and animations that can train the visual and auditory development of PAUD students with interactive designs so that they are able to train children's motor skills. Early childhood is a child aged 0-6 years or also called the golden egg or golden child, and is a very important age to receive maximum learning so that this period affects the future of the child. So, parents must be active in supervising their child's learning wisely and purposefully. Interactive digital media can provide variety and innovation in children's learning and as a refresher in the process, it can also make children happier without any element of coercion.
